Article49 1918-12-24 5 London, Dec 19, 8.15 p.m. Amsterdam: A message from Vienna stares that all parties in the House have presented a Bill regarding the establishment of the responsibility and the criminal proeeoution of the supreme war leaders, particularly in respect of the collapse of the army last anlumn.49 words

Article44 1918-12-24 5 London, Deo. 19, 8.25 a.m. The Times correspondent at Madrid wires on the 18th that the Romanones Government has intimated to the German ambassador that he is no longer "persona grata." He and bis staff will be handed their passports to-morrow.44 words

Article45 1918-12-24 5 London, Dec. 19, 11.35 p.m. Paris: The King of Italy, accompanied by Sr Orlando and Baron Bonnino has arrived here. He was r«c ived by President Poinoare and a most enthusiastic welcome was accorded him. The city was bedecked with Allied fags.45 words

Article34 1918-12-24 5 London, Deo 20, 10.0 pm. The Jockey Club announces the resumption of racing on the pre-war scale, including the Derby at Epsom on Juns 4. Altogether 280 dajs raoing are being arranged.34 words
